Steve Gideon Joins Broadway in Concert! at The Canyon Series 1/21

Feedback   Printer-Friendly E-Mail Article
Enter Your E-Mail Address:  

Thursday, December 18, 2008; Posted: 08:12 PM - by BWW News Desk

Broadway in Concert! at The Canyon, the all new Wednesday night series of intimate concerts headlined by the best of Broadway musical theatre stars and Nightclub artists opening January 7, 2009 at The Canyon Club in Agoura Hills, CA, has added longtime LA musical theatre star Steve Gideon to its opening month roster - it was announced today by Canyon Club Managing Partner Lance Sterling and Producer Michael Sterling of Michael Sterling & Associates in Los Angeles.

Musical Theatre star Steve Gideon brings his all-new, critically acclaimed musical extravaganza The Happening to The Canyon Club stage on Wednesday, January 21, 2009 as part of the Broadway in Concert! at The Canyon Series. Gideon and his "far out band and groovy backup singers" not only pay tribute to great songwriters of the 60s and 70s like Joni Mitchell, Jimmy Webb, Paul Simon, Peter Allen, Billy Joel, and Burt Bacharach, but promise to rock the rafters with such iconic tunes as The In Crowd, Chelsea Morning, Alfie, Son of a Preacher Man, Time and Love, What's Goin' On? and others - including music from one of Broadway's all-time, greatest hits - Hair. A master showman, Gideon skillfully weaves songs and stories into an emotional tapestry of unforgettable music from two groundbreaking decades.

A graduate of Harvard University and a long-time denizen of the LA and NY theatre scene, Gideon's credits include the New York Off-Broadway, LA, Boston and Long Beach productions of the musical hit Nite Club Confidential. He also executive produced the show's original New York cast recording which ran for over a year in Los Angeles (starring Scott Bakula), and holds the record at the former Beverly Hills Tiffany Theater for its "longest running show ever." Gideon also starred in and co-produced the long-running, award-winning LA hit 30's and 40's musical revue, All Night Strut!
Gideon joins previously announced Series opening headliners Broadway and Television star Ilene Graff (from ABC's hit series Mr. Belvedere) who will headline January 7, 2009 with an exquisite show featuring music from such Broadway hits as Gypsy, Promises, Promises, Babes in Arms, I Love My Wife, and Man of La Mancha; Broadway and Television star Eric Millegan (former three year co-star of the current Fox hit series Bones) on January 14 in his critically acclaimed concert featuring beloved hits from Godspell, Big River, No, No Nanette, Snoopy, and Jesus Christ Superstar; and on January 28, distinguished musical theatre star and southland favorite Geoffrey Going (who portrayed the title characters of Jekyll and Hyde in the hit Broadway musical presented earlier this summer in Los Angeles) who brings in a stunning repertoire from such favorites as Stop the World, I Want to Get Off, Annie, Jersey Boys and My Fair Lady; plus a medley of sings written by his late, great uncle - Broadway lyricist Buddy DeSylva (Life Is Just A Bowl Of Cherries, You're the Cream in My Coffe, Button Up Your Overcoat, The Best Things In Life Are Free and I'll Build A Stairway To Paradise.)

BROADWAY IN CONCERT! AT THE CANYON is produced by MICHAEL STERLING of Michael Sterling & Associates, the Studio City, CA based entertainment public relations company. Since 1972 Michael Sterling has represented such stellar clients as ElizaBeth Taylor, Lance Armstrong, Scott Hamilton, David Copperfield, Andy Gibb, the Bee Gees, George Harrison, Donny and Marie Osmond and the Osmond Brothers, the Carpenters, Joan Collins, Alan Thicke, Burt Bacharach, Carole Bayer Sager, David Brenner, Lance Burton, Robert Goulet, Debbie Reynolds, Donald O'Connor and Rip Taylor - to name but a few. Aside from his celebrity clientele, Sterling has represented various national theatre and arena tours, Los Angeles theatre productions, Emmy Award-winning television specials, celebrity books, albums and CD's. Sterling is also a critically-acclaimed director of musical theatre in Los Angeles, and has produced various theatrical events and productions throughout Southern California. In June, 2006, he opened Sterling's Upstairs at Vitello's in Studio City, CA to rave reviews. An intimate 100 seat venue, also dedicated to presenting the best of Broadway performers and Nightclub artists in concert each weekend, Sterling will replicate the still ongoing success of his highly acclaimed concerts for The Canyon Club stage.
